The Calvin cycle occurs in the stroma of chloroplasts and is essential for converting carbon dioxide into glucose using ATP and NADPH from the light-dependent reactions. Its main inputs are carbon dioxide, ATP, and NADPH, while the outputs are glucose, ADP, and NADP+.
